]> git.michaelhowe.org Git - packages/o/openafs.git/commitdiff
macos: no more startupitems
authorDerrick Brashear <shadow@dementia.org>
Fri, 1 Apr 2011 16:17:13 +0000 (12:17 -0400)
committerDerrick Brashear <shadow@dementix.org>
Wed, 14 Dec 2011 17:27:44 +0000 (09:27 -0800)
if we're upgrading, a "cruft" startupitems script should just
be nuked.

FIXES 129601

Reviewed-on: http://gerrit.openafs.org/4387
Reviewed-by: Derrick Brashear <shadow@dementia.org>
Tested-by: Derrick Brashear <shadow@dementia.org>
(cherry picked from commit 841c8022e3978fffe1357f339d948e93c9db9d52)

Change-Id: Ibe2dde067df1fe22da1bb09039d07ebbc178af08
Reviewed-on: http://gerrit.openafs.org/6277
Reviewed-by: Derrick Brashear <shadow@dementix.org>
Tested-by: Derrick Brashear <shadow@dementix.org>
src/packaging/MacOS/OpenAFS.pre_upgrade

index bd030fc72e8c665978d58566fe6e692098f35260..2877dc69781cc866b4b5728e31c08367823aabe3 100644 (file)
@@ -29,6 +29,7 @@ fi
 
 if [ -f /Library/StartupItems/OpenAFS/OpenAFS ]; then
   /Library/StartupItems/OpenAFS/OpenAFS stop
+  rm /Library/StartupItems/OpenAFS/OpenAFS
 else
   if [ -f /Library/LaunchDaemons/org.openafs.filesystems.afs.plist ]; then
        if ps ax | grep -v grep | grep $DAEMON > /dev/null